May 26, 1927 AUNT MELISSA DAILY BELOVED BY ALL GONE Kept Her Mind Acute Until Paralysis in Last Illness. Mother of Nine Children. Lake Odessa Pioneer. Another of the time counting events has taken place int he death of Margaret Melissa daily whose death occurred May 16th at her home here where she was tenderly cared for by her son and daughters. All though the history of this village she and her family have been directly or indirectly connected with it. Until the last illness her mind was keen and she loved to tell of the past and remembered many things others less thoughtful would have forgotten. She was the mother of nine children, having parted with five by death, she leaves besides the four, seventeen grand children and twenty-two great grandchildren. She was nearly 88 years of age but her age did not seem to be much of a handicap as she was s active and always doing her own household duties, besides raising a garden being very fond of flowers especially. Her family and many friends will miss her greatly but her memory will linger long in the hearts of her many friends. The funeral was held at the First U.B. Church Wednesday, May 18th Rev.C.H. Zase of Hasting's, a former pastor officiating. the music was by Mr and Mrs R.W. Goodemoot and Mrs. Thos. Johnson. OBITUARY Margaret M. Anway, daughter of Henry A. and Mary J. was born in Seneca county, Ohio, October 14, 1839. She came to Michigan with her parents at the age of fifteen, and was married to Oliver Dailey, May 17, 1858. To this union were born nine children: Ada E., Albert B., Dora A., Chas.O., Ida L., Minnie C., Harrison F., Clara J. and Clark H. Her husband and five children having preceded her. She was a member of the U.B. Church to which she was ever devoted. She was a loving and helpful mother, a charitable friend and neighbor. She passed away May 16, 1927 at the age of 87 years, 7 months, 2 days, after a brief illness. CARD OF THANKS We wish to thank the friends and neighbors, also the K of P.
